WebTurn the valve to the “pilot” position. Press and hold the reset button. If the reset button fails, ignite the lighter. Hold down the reset button and bring a grill lighter or long match to the … WebSep 26, 2024 · Step 7. Push the red reset button on the right hand pilot. Press it all the way in and hold it, then immediately light the right hand pilot with a match. Hold the reset button in for one minute after the pilot is lit. Release the button and let it pop back out.
